Do the Math Dummy!

I was just reading about Obama's call for a new $700 billion dollar stimulus plan to support creating 2.5 million jobs over the next two years.  Being the kind of guy I am, I did a little math, and here is what I came up with.  If we spend $700 billion over two years to create 2.5 million jobs, those jobs will have cost us $140,000 annually--each.  If on the other hand we just write a check to the 9.199,000 unemployed for each of the next two years, we could give them each $38,000 a year. 

Does this seem way out of line to anyone other than me?  Especially considering that every tax dollar that pays for these jobs came out of some other tax payers pocket, this is beyond ridiculous.  Why on earth would we want to spend so much to get so little in return.  Imagine the job creation you could get out of the private sector by just reducing the tax burden.

It never ceases to amaze me just how dumb our government thinks we really are.
